The Significance of Surat Waqiah
So, what's the big deal with Surat Waqiah? This Surah, part of the Quran, beautifully illustrates the Day of Judgment, painting vivid pictures of paradise and hell. But beyond that, it's widely regarded as a remedy for poverty and a key to unlocking financial blessings. The belief stems from the teachings and practices of revered Islamic figures who emphasized its importance. Reciting Surat Waqiah regularly is seen as an act of devotion that can open doors to prosperity. Many Muslims believe that consistently reading this Surah, especially at night, invites Allah’s blessings and increases one's rizq (provision). It's not just about chanting words; it’s about connecting with the meaning, reflecting on the verses, and strengthening your faith. Think of it as a spiritual exercise that aligns your intentions with divine generosity. This Surah reminds us of the transient nature of worldly possessions and encourages us to seek lasting treasures in the afterlife, while also ensuring that our worldly needs are met. It's a delicate balance between seeking dunya (this world) and akhirah (the hereafter). The wisdom in Surat Waqiah encourages believers to work diligently, remain grateful, and trust in Allah's plan. It’s about striving for success while staying humble and recognizing that all blessings come from the Almighty. This holistic approach to life, combining faith, effort, and gratitude, is what makes the recitation of Surat Waqiah so powerful and meaningful.

How to Read Surat Waqiah Properly
Alright, now let's talk about how to read Surat Waqiah properly. First off, make sure you're in a state of tahara (purity). This means performing wudu (ablution) before you start. Find a quiet place where you won't be disturbed, and focus your mind on Allah. Recite with sincerity and understanding, paying attention to the meaning of the verses. It's not just about rattling off the words; it's about connecting with the message. Pronunciation is key, guys! Try to recite the Surah with proper tajwid (rules of Quranic recitation). This ensures that you're pronouncing the words correctly and preserving the beauty of the Quranic language. If you're not confident in your tajwid, there are plenty of resources available online and in your local community to help you improve. Consistency is also super important. Try to recite Surat Waqiah at the same time every day, preferably after Asr or Isha prayer. This helps you establish a routine and makes it easier to stay consistent. Some people also recommend reciting it multiple times a day for even greater benefits. Remember, it’s not about the quantity but the quality of your recitation. A heartfelt recitation with understanding is more powerful than a hurried recitation without reflection. In addition to reciting the Surah, take time to reflect on its meaning. Consider how the verses relate to your life and how you can apply them to improve your character and strengthen your faith. This reflection will deepen your understanding and make your recitation even more meaningful. Also, make sure your intentions are pure. Recite Surat Waqiah with the intention of seeking Allah’s pleasure and drawing closer to Him, not just for worldly gain. This sincerity is what will truly unlock the blessings of the Surah. Best Times to Recite Surat Waqiah
So, when are the best times to recite Surat Waqiah? Many scholars recommend reading it after Asr (afternoon prayer) or Isha (night prayer). Some even suggest reciting it every night before going to bed. The key is to find a time that works best for you and stick to it consistently. Consistency, remember, is your best friend here! Reciting Surat Waqiah after Asr is particularly significant because it's a time when the day's activities are winding down, and you can dedicate some quiet time to connect with Allah. The peaceful atmosphere after Asr allows for better reflection and concentration, enhancing the spiritual benefits of the recitation. Similarly, reciting it after Isha is a great way to end the day on a positive note. Before going to sleep, you can reflect on the blessings you received during the day and express gratitude to Allah for His provision. This practice can promote a sense of peace and contentment, leading to a restful night's sleep.
